Many Reference owners swear by Denon or Harman Kardon, when it comes to receivers. Rotel is a little more refined, but closer to the top end of your budget.
If at all possible, I would recommend hanging tough and putting together more funds for separates. All of Klipsch's flagship speakers LOVE high quality amplification, the kind you can only get with a separate HT Processor and Amplifier.
The terrific thing about your Reference 7's is that they are way ahead up the upgrade curve; by this, I mean that you can get into some really nice, higher-end components, and your Klipsch speakers will be prepared to blow you away with each upgrade.
I have owned a pair of Fortes for 15 years, and they are still the last thing I would let go when it comes to upgrading...
As for brands to stay away from, I have read many negative (but some positive) comments about a Yamaha\Klipsch combo... many feel that there is a harshness, or shrill quality that Klipsch brings out of the Yammie units.
